          A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
         |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        
          AN ACT
         |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        relating to the Global Agricultural Innovation Institute program  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        administered by the Department of Agriculture.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               SECTION 1.  Title 3, Agriculture Code, is amended by adding  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        Chapter 50E to read as follows: |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        CHAPTER 50E. GLOBAL AGRICULTURAL INNOVATION INSTITUTE |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        SUBCHAPTER A. GENERAL PROVISIONS |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.001.  DEFINITIONS.  In this chapter: |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                     (1)  "Board" means the Global Agricultural Innovation  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        Institute Board.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                     (2)  "Program" means the Global Agricultural  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        Innovation Institute program.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.002.  POWERS AND DUTIES OF COMMISSIONER AND  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        DEPARTMENT.  (a)  The department shall administer this chapter and  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        may adopt rules necessary to implement this chapter.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(b)  The commissioner may appoint or employ consultants or  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        other agents as necessary for the business of the program.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(c)  The department may contract with any state institution  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        of higher education, state agency, domestic or foreign person, or  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        federal agency to perform services or provide facilities for the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        board.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.003.  AVAILABILITY OF FUNDS.  Notwithstanding any  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        other provision of this chapter, the department is not required to  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        grant awards or otherwise implement this chapter and the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        commissioner is not required to appoint board members unless the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        department accepts a gift, grant, or donation of money or real or  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        personal property for the purpose of implementing this chapter.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        SUBCHAPTER B. GLOBAL AGRICULTURAL INNOVATION INSTITUTE PROGRAM |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.051.  PROGRAM ESTABLISHED.  The department may  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        establish the program to enhance and create developing  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        technologies, recruit businesses to this state, develop businesses  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        in this state, and enhance and create markets to advance and promote  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        the sale of Texas agricultural products and services worldwide.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.052.  AWARDS.  The department may award grants of  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        money from the Global Agricultural Innovation Institute account and  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        real or personal property held outside the account to further the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        purposes of the program. The use of the award is restricted by the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        terms of the award. The department may use only money or property  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        received under Section 50E.054 to grant an award under this  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        chapter.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.053.  PROGRAM ACCOUNT.  (a)  The Global  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        Agricultural Innovation Institute account is an account in the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        general revenue fund.  The account is composed of: |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                     (1)  gifts, grants, and donations of money received  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        under Section 50E.054; and |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                     (2)  other money required by law to be deposited in the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        account.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(b)  Money in the account may be appropriated only to the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        department for the purpose of the program.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(c)  Income from money in the account shall be credited to  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        the account.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(d)  The account is exempt from the application of Section  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        403.095, Government Code.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.054.  GIFTS, GRANTS, AND DONATIONS.   The board and  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        the department may solicit, accept, and use gifts, grants, and  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        donations of money or real or personal property from public and  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        private sources for the purposes of this chapter, subject only to  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        limitations contained in the gifts, grants, or donations.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        SUBCHAPTER C. GLOBAL AGRICULTURAL INNOVATION INSTITUTE BOARD |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.101.  MEMBERSHIP AND TERMS.  (a)  The board is  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        composed of: |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                     (1)  the commissioner or the commissioner's designee;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                     (2)  one representative of each of the following,  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        appointed by the commissioner: |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(A)  The Texas A&M University System;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(B)  The University of Texas System;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(C)  the Texas Tech University System;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(D)  the Texas State University System;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(E)  the University of Houston System;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(F)  the University of North Texas System;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(G)  independent institutions of higher education  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        in this state;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(H)  private institutions of higher education in  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        this state;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(I)  the agriculture marketing industry;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(J)  international agricultural financing  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        businesses;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(K)  the livestock industry in this state;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(L)  the crop production industry in this state;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(M)  international trade; |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(N)  the horticultural industry in this state; and |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                           (O)  humanitarian interests; and |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
                     (3)  at least four additional at-large members  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        appointed by the commissioner who represent diverse sectors of the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        agricultural industry.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(b)  Members appointed under Subsections (a)(2) and (3)  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        serve staggered six-year terms, with as near as possible to  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        one-third of the members' terms expiring on February 1 of each  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        odd-numbered year.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(c)  The board members shall nominate and elect a board  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        member as chair. The chair serves a one-year term. A person who has  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        served as chair for three consecutive terms is not eligible for  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        reelection as chair until the third anniversary of the date the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        person last served as chair.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(d)  Membership on the board by a state officer or employee  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        is an additional duty of the officer's or employee's employment.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(e)  A board member is not a state officer for purposes of  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        Section 572.021, Government Code, solely because of the member's  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        service on the board. Board members otherwise required to comply  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        with Section 572.021, Government Code, are not exempt from that  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        requirement as a result of service on the board.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.102.  DUTIES OF BOARD.  (a)  The board shall advise  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        the department in the administration of the program.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(b)  The board shall select the recipients of and grant all  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        awards, contracts, and partnerships related to the program.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(c)  The board may conduct surveys, research, or  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        investigations for the purposes of the program.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.103.  MEETINGS.  (a)  The board shall meet at least  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        twice each year at the call of the chair.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(b)  Notwithstanding Chapter 551, Government Code, the board  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        may hold an open or closed meeting by telephone conference call if  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        immediate action is required and the convening at one location of a  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        quorum of the board is inconvenient for any member of the board.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(c)  The meeting held by telephone conference call is subject  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        to the notice requirements applicable to other meetings.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(d)  The notice of a meeting held by telephone conference  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        call must specify as the location of the meeting the location where  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        meetings of the board are usually held.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(e)  Each part of a meeting held by telephone conference call  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        that is required to be open to the public shall be audible to the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        public at the location specified in the notice of the meeting as the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        location of the meeting and shall be recorded.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.104.  COMPENSATION.  (a)  A member of the board is  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        not entitled to compensation for service on the board.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(b)  A member of the board is entitled to reimbursement for  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        travel expenses incurred by the member while conducting board  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        business.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               Sec. 50E.105.  STAFF AND RESOURCES.  (a)  The commissioner  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        shall provide the board with necessary staff and resources to  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        perform the board's duties under this chapter, as determined by the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        commissioner during the state fiscal biennium in which the board is  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        established and during the next state fiscal biennium.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(b)  The board shall hire through an application and  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        interview process a chief executive officer. The board shall  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        determine the duties of the chief executive officer.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               (c)  After the period described by Subsection (a), the chief  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        executive officer shall employ staff necessary to implement the  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        program, shall have sole authority to employ and terminate  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        employees, and may appoint or employ consultants, professionals, or  |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
        other agents necessary to conduct the business of the program. | 
      
      
        | 
           
			 | 
               SECTION 2.  This Act takes effect September 1, 2015. |
